About Dr Zachary Cashin
Dr Zach addresses physical as well as emotional blockages using a combination of KST (Koren Specific Technique) and his 25 years of experience with chiropractic bio-mechanics and bio-physics along with several other modalities (essential oils, cold laser, biomedical acupuncture, sound healing/tuning forks) to relieve acute and chronic pain and resolve what seem to be mysterious health issues. He truly understands the connection between our emotional well-being and physical manifestations and is able to support people in releasing/healing blocks that are preventing health and wellness.

In talking with Zach, his passion for resolving humanities suffering was so clear to me, I truly felt that I was in the presence of someone who loves his gifts and considers his contribution an act of service, to a community that he so obviously loves.
How did his healing journey begin? Zach first came to the valley in 1978 – 1980 to attend CMC and study outdoor education. At that point in time CMC was only a two year program. He left to finish his degree at CU Boulder in Anthropology, with the plan to come back to the RFV someday. After graduating he left for San Diego to get a break from the Colorado winters, to get a change of scenery and some inspiration for the next phase of his life. Like so many people who end up in the healing arts, Zach suffered from poor health during his teens and twenties and was ultimately diagnosed with chronic LYME disease. He did not get any answers or relief from traditional Western Medicine. Seeking out solutions, he found the answers and relief from functional medicine and chiropractors. In fact, it was a chiropractor in San Diego who encouraged him to go back to school to be a chiropractor! So in 1988 – 1992 Zach attended Life Chiropractic College West near San Francisco. Upon graduating, he moved back to Denver where he built a successful practice for the next 25 years. Never forgetting about the RFV – Zach and his wife Krista decided it was time to move back to the valley in February 2018.
